That there is hereby levied and there shall be <br />collected from every person, firm, association or corporation <br />pursuing any occupation taxed by the laws of Texas and against <br />whom an occupation tax can be levied by the City, an annual <br />occupation tax equal in each instance to one-half (1/2) of the <br />state occupation tax, which tax shall be paid annually in advance <br />except as otherwise provided by state law, in which event such tax <br />shall be levied, collected, and pa id as is provided by state law, <br />the amount thereof not in any event to exceed one-half (1/2) of <br />the state occupation tax as aforesaid. <br /> SECTION 5. That the Director of Finance of said City <br />shall keep accurate and complete records of all monies collected <br />under this Ordinance and of the purposes for which same are <br />expended. <br /> SECTION 6. That monies collected pursuant to this <br />Ordinance shall be expended as set forth in The City of San Marcos <br />Program and Budget 1991-1992. <br /> SECTION 7. That all monies collected which are not <br />specifically appropriated shall be deposited in the general fund. <br /> SECTION 8.
